Online Bachelor of Arts in Entrepreneurial Leadership

The online Bachelor of Arts in entrepreneurial leadership at Arizona State University prepares you to lead organizations in fast-changing, opportunity-driven environments. You’ll build an entrepreneurial mindset, strengthen your leadership abilities and gain real-world experience through applied coursework. Graduates are prepared to create, grow and manage value in new ventures as well as established businesses.

Will my diploma say ‘online’?

No, Arizona State University’s diplomas don’t specify whether you earn your degree online or in person. All diplomas and transcripts simply say “Arizona State University.”

Don't meet admission requirements?

You can still gain general admission to most online programs at ASU through Earned Admission. Through this pathway, you can demonstrate your ability to succeed at ASU by completing online courses with a 2.75 GPA or higher.

To begin, submit an application to ASU. An enrollment coach will reach out with more information if Earned Admission is right for you.

*Some programs may have higher admission requirements. You must meet all program requirements to be admitted.
